Abstract

ObjectiveSleep stage scoring is essential for diagnosing sleep disorders. Visual scoring of sleep stages is very time-consuming and prone to human errors. In this work, we introduce an efficient approach to improve the accuracy of sleep stage scoring and classification for sleep analysis. MethodIn this approach, a set of optimal features was first selected from a pool of features extracted from sleep EEG epochs by using a feature selection method based on the relevance and redundancy analysis. EEG segments were then classified using a random forest classifier. Finally, a Hidden Markov Model (HMM) was used to reduce false positives by incorporating knowledge of the temporal structure of transitions between sleep stages. We evaluated the proposed method using single-channel EEG signals from four public sleep EEG datasets scored according to R&K and AASM guidelines. We compared the performance of our method with existing methods using different cross validation strategies. ResultsUsing a leave-one-out validation strategy, our method achieved overall accuracies in the range of (79.4–87.4%) and (77.6–80.4%) with Kappa values in the range of 0.7–0.85 for six-stage (R&K) and five-stage (AASM) classification, respectively. Our method showed a reduction in overall accuracy up to 8% using the cross-dataset validation strategy in comparison with the subject cross-validation method. Comparison with existing method(s)Our method outperformed the existing methods for all multi-stage classification. ConclusionsThe proposed single-channel method can be used for robust and reliable sleep stage scoring with high accuracy and relatively low complexity required for real time applications.

Full Text
Published version (Free)

Talk to us

Join us for a 30 min session where you can share your feedback and ask us any queries you have

Schedule a call